diff options
| author | John Reck <jreck@google.com> | 2011-02-22 13:16:13 -0800 |
|---|---|---|
| committer | John Reck <jreck@google.com> | 2011-02-22 13:16:13 -0800 |
| commit | f9e6a8e08eab93068c793a7468c3c7f1634c6c5e (patch) | |
| tree | c56b24767d02759a8b6df7ba89f8ab0e7fa0ba00 /src/com/android/browser/BrowserBookmarksPage.java | |
| parent | a3206e2e51c41ca62da10bdbb6aa649fce522e87 (diff) | |
| download | packages_apps_Browser-f9e6a8e08eab93068c793a7468c3c7f1634c6c5e.tar.gz packages_apps_Browser-f9e6a8e08eab93068c793a7468c3c7f1634c6c5e.tar.bz2 packages_apps_Browser-f9e6a8e08eab93068c793a7468c3c7f1634c6c5e.zip | |
Fix scroll jump on update
Bug: 3476420
Change-Id: I4c99c1925116309fdfa1a53c8569554a8c8b955a
Diffstat (limited to 'src/com/android/browser/BrowserBookmarksPage.java')
| -rw-r--r-- | src/com/android/browser/BrowserBookmarksPage.java | 8 |
1 files changed, 6 insertions, 2 deletions
diff --git a/src/com/android/browser/BrowserBookmarksPage.java b/src/com/android/browser/BrowserBookmarksPage.java index 0c8298fa0..98b25a8de 100644 --- a/src/com/android/browser/BrowserBookmarksPage.java +++ b/src/com/android/browser/BrowserBookmarksPage.java @@ -596,13 +596,17 @@ public class BrowserBookmarksPage extends Fragment implements View.OnCreateConte switch (mCurrentView) { case VIEW_THUMBNAILS: mList.setAdapter(null); - mGrid.setAdapter(mAdapter); + if (mGrid.getAdapter() != mAdapter) { + mGrid.setAdapter(mAdapter); + } mGrid.setVisibility(View.VISIBLE); mList.setVisibility(View.GONE); break; case VIEW_LIST: mGrid.setAdapter(null); - mList.setAdapter(mAdapter); + if (mList.getAdapter() != mAdapter) { + mList.setAdapter(mAdapter); + } mGrid.setVisibility(View.GONE); mList.setVisibility(View.VISIBLE); break; |
